    To save you paging through the Twitter feed

    FIRST #StarTrek NOVEL ANNOUNCEMENTS FOR 2020 #STLV

    March: THE HIGHER FRONTIER (TOS) by Christopher L. Bennett

    April: THE ORDER OF PEACE (Kelvin) by Alan Dean Foster

    June: THE AGENTS OF INFLUENCE (TOS) by @daytonward

    August: MORE BEAUTIFUL THAN DEATH (Kelvin) by @DavidAlanMack

    We're also getting a Picard comic miniseries, Star Trek: Picard: Countdown by Kirsten Beyer and Mike Johnson starting in November, and a Picard novel, The Last Best Hope by Una McCormack.
    John Jackson Miller is also working on another Discovery novel, and they confirmed that To Lose The Earth will be coming out next year.
